1921 - 2009

Jack Ray Phillips 87 of Huntington, WV went home to be with his Lord on Saturday, January 17, 2009 at Cabell-Huntington Hospital. He was born September 19, 1921 in Columbus, Ohio. Son of the late Carl Sr. and Grace Phillips. He was preceded in death by his first wife Barbara Louise Phillips who always stayed dear to his heart. Also preceded in death by his sister Blanch Gibson, brother Carl Phillips, Jr. and a daughter Jacquelyn Raye Burton. He retired from Huntington Inco Alloy Plant with 35 years of service and was a member of the United Steel workers of America local 40 for 30 years.

He was a US Army Veteran, and served as a life guard and instructor at the A.D. Lewis Boys Club. He was also previously employed by George H. Wright. He leaves to cherish his memory; His loving wife of 7 years Dee Greene  Phillips; three daughters Bonnie (Randy) Hughes of St. Albans, Maureen (Earnest) Watson of California and Sheila (Lester) Robinson of Cleveland, Ohio. Also surviving are his grandchildren whom he cherished, Tomeka, Tasha,Tammy, Kim, Tracey, Rashad and Jerrod all of whom he adored. Great-Grandchildren other relatives and friends. Services will be 1:00PM Saturday, January 24, at First Baptist Church, with the Rev. Paul F. Willis officiating. Burial will follow in Spring Hill Cemetery. Friends may call from 11:00AM until the time of the service at the church.
